Michael Koerner

VP, Process Engineering at AeroAggregates

Originally from Philadelphia, Michael Koerner studied chemical engineering at Drexel and Princeton universities. He then joined DuPont Automotive, now Axalta Coatings. Most of Mike’s early career was spent formulating basecoats for automotive OEM customers like Honda and Toyota. After a five-year assignment in Germany, he transitioned to technology development. As a subject matter expert for waterborne paint formulations, Mike lead a research group to develop next generation technology for coatings with higher productivity, lower bake temperatures, and digital application. Mike is married with two adult children and enjoys many outdoor activities.

After 34 years working in automotive paint research, Mike elected to move with Aero Aggregates and process control for the manufacture of foamed glass aggregates (FGA). It's been a fresh start working with a sustainable product in a rapidly developing market. Processing of FGA includes a nice mix of chemistry, physics, and engineering principles. It's very gratifying to see your process improvements literally rolling off the line one hour after implementation.
